This artwork is taken from the second instalment of Bob Dylan's 2015 release, The Brazil Series. Inspired by his real-life observations, the series of works shuns a romantic view of the country in favour of textured depictions of ramshackle favelas and genuine community spirit, heightened by rusty browns and ochre shades.
By using perspective and dimensions, he encourages viewers to relax into the kaleidoscope of colours and hear the music. The tonal green and blue shades have been likened to those of Cézanne - one of Dylan’s favourite Impressionists.
Displayed on Hahnemühle 350gsm Museum Etching Paper and framed in silver leaf pine wood.
